KARL MAYER HKS 2-3 EBA High-Speed Tricot Knitting Machine Manufacturer: Karl Mayer Model: HKS 2-3 EBA Machine Type: Electronic High-Speed Tricot Knitting Machine Technical Specifications Gauge: E 40 Working Width: 130 inches Number of Guide Bars: 23 bars Knitting System: Tricot Control System: Electronic Bar Control (EBA) Drive System: Individual electronic drives for guide bars Needle Type: Compound needles Machine Speed: High-speed operation suitable for fine-gauge fabrics Let-off & Take-up: Electronically controlled Fabric Take-down: Positive, electronically synchronized Lubrication: Centralized automatic lubrication system Fabric & Application Range Fine lace and net fabrics Lingerie and underwear fabrics Technical and elastic textiles Lightweight apparel fabrics Automotive and functional textiles (depending on yarn selection) Key Features & Advantages High productivity with excellent fabric quality Electronic guide bar control (EBA) for precise patterning Fine gauge E40 ideal for lightweight and high-definition fabrics Stable running at high speeds with low vibration Energy-efficient operation Low maintenance and high machine reliability Quick style changeover, ideal for flexible production
